Vegans who breastfeed put their baby at risk
An 11 month old baby exclusively breastfed by a vegan mother has died and the parents are charged with neglect after an autopsy indicated the baby suffered from deficiencies in vitamin B12 and Vitamin A – both known to be critical to a child’s development.
Vegans have long been advised to take B12 supplements as long term veganism runs the huge risk of serious B12 deficiency as well as other nutrients only found in animal foods such as true Vitamin A.   Beta carotene is not true vitamin A nor does it easily convert to adequate amounts of Vitamin A in the body.
The parent of this baby got 5 years in prison.

Health issues due to vegan diet
TV and film actress Ginnifer Goodwin was a zealous and dedicated vegan for 2 years. She revealed on Jimmy Kimmel Live recently that she stopped eating vegan after experiencing some health issues which she did not disclose.
Goodwin stated: "I’m always learning and growing and changing and there were some boring health issues, and so I did actually have to work some animal products back into my diet."

The first animal food she ate after her stint as a vegan was a scrambled egg from a farm where the chickens run free.

Another popular celebrity that has dropped the vegan diet is Angelina Jolie.
Jolie stated she was a vegan for a long time and it nearly killed her. The fact is that some of the most critical nutrients for health, vitamins A, D, and B12 are simply not found in an exclusively plant based diet.
